What sensation is associated with free nerve endings?
light touch; hot; cold; pain
What sensation is associated with Merkel’s discs?
sustained touch and indented depth (indentation)
What sensation is associated with Ruffini corpuscles?
skin stretch
What sensation is associated with Meissner’s corpuscles?
changes in texture; slow vibrations
What sensation is associated with Pacinian corpuscle?
deep pressure, fast vibrations
